Pure hearts and window washing
Hi! Our names are Grace and Kayla. We’ve been learning about God in our Christian Science Sunday School class.
We want to share something from the Bible that has helped us learn more about God. It says, “Blessed are the pure in heart: for they shall see God” (Matthew 5:8).
What does it mean to see God? God is good, so you could say that when you’re seeing good, you’re seeing God! We’ve learned that it’s very important to keep a pure heart so that you can see God’s goodness all around.
